Monthly Cost of Living

A single person spends $1,020 per month in Bakaly vs $1,232 in Phuket, rent included.

A couple spends around $1,582 per month in Bakaly vs $2,054 in Phuket, rent included.

A family of three spends $2,144 per month in Bakaly vs $2,876 in Phuket, rent included.

Bakaly is about 17% cheaper than Phuket,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both Bakaly and Phuket are more affordable than the global median – Bakaly 25% lower, Phuket 10% lower.

Cost Breakdown

A central one-bedroom costs $457 in Bakaly versus $738 in Phuket.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.

A mid-range dinner for two costs $34.00 in Bakaly versus $32.00 in Phuket. Groceries tell a different story – $209 in Bakaly vs $274 in Phuket – so Bakaly w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
